#include "runtime/utilities/debug_file_reader.h"
using namespace std;
namespace OCLRT {
SettingsFileReader::SettingsFileReader(const char *filePath) {
std::ifstream settingsFile;
if (filePath == nullptr)
settingsFile.open(settingsFileName);
else
settingsFile.open(filePath);
if (settingsFile.is_open()) {
stringstream ss;
string key;
int32_t value;
char temp;
while (!settingsFile.eof()) {
string tempString;
string tempStringValue;
getline(settingsFile, tempString);
ss << tempString;
ss >> key;
ss >> temp;
ss >> value;
if (!ss.fail()) {
settingValueMap.insert(pair<string, int32_t>(key, value));
} else {
stringstream ss2;
ss2 << tempString;
ss2 >> key;
ss2 >> temp;
ss2 >> tempStringValue;
if (!ss2.fail())
settingStringMap.insert(pair<string, string>(key, tempStringValue));
}
ss.str(string()); // for reset string inside stringstream
ss.clear();
key.clear();
}
settingsFile.close();
}
}
SettingsFileReader::~SettingsFileReader() {
settingValueMap.clear();
settingStringMap.clear();
}
int32_t SettingsFileReader::getSetting(const char *settingName, int32_t defaultValue) {
int32_t value = defaultValue;
map<string, int32_t>::iterator it = settingValueMap.find(string(settingName));
if (it != settingValueMap.end())
value = it->second;
return value;
}
bool SettingsFileReader::getSetting(const char *settingName, bool defaultValue) {
return getSetting(settingName, static_cast<int32_t>(defaultValue)) ? true : false;
}
std::string SettingsFileReader::getSetting(const char *settingName, const std::string &value) {
std::string returnValue = value;
map<string, string>::iterator it = settingStringMap.find(string(settingName));
if (it != settingStringMap.end())
returnValue = it->second;
return returnValue;
}
}; // namespace OCLRT
